Output 2ceaf9aa33b20a780d141380ce5dec3602a90d5904dedf2a4caf0f6db064a968:10

value
6681243
script pubkey
OP_0 OP_PUSHBYTES_20 8501e316271ec3c048e14e6b1ed66dad1163c1bd
address
bc1qs5q7x938rmpuqj8pfe43a4nd45gk8sdacln7v7
transaction
2ceaf9aa33b20a780d141380ce5dec3602a90d5904dedf2a4caf0f6db064a968
confirmations
145175
spent
true